Rawal Express (Urdu: راول ایکسپریس) is an express train operated daily by Pakistan Railways between Lahore and Rawalpindi.[1] The trip takes approximately 4 hours and 15 minutes to cover a published distance of 290 kilometres (180 mi), traveling along a stretch of the Karachi–Peshawar Line.[2]
The train offers Economy Class, AC Standard, AC Business and Parlour Car.
On 23 November 2016, the locomotive and two carriages of the Rawal Express derailed upon approaching Rawalpindi. No passengers were seriously hurt.[3]
